You are a closing expert for a B2B tech startup. You need to prepare a detailed script to handle common sales objections during sales calls for [PRODUCT_NAME] ([QUICK_DESCRIPTION]). The script must be tailored to our target: [TARGET] (e.g., executives, marketers, agencies, sales). For each objection, provide: 1) The exact wording of the objection by the prospect. 2) The salesperson's response, structured as: (a) Empathetic acknowledgment, (b) Reframing the underlying need, (c) Factual counter-argument with social proof or ROI, (d) Transition question to move forward. Include at least 4 objections: (i) "It's too expensive for our budget," emphasizing ROI and comparison with [COMPETITOR]; (ii) "The solution seems complex to integrate," detailing support and integration timelines; (iii) "We already have a solution that works," using FOMO and differentiating advantages; (iv) "Customer support isn't up to par," citing the SLA and testimonials from [CLIENT_REFERENCE]. Personalize each response based on the industry: [INDUSTRY]. For each objection, add a metaphor or analogy related to the industry. The tone should be direct, professional, without excessive technical jargon. End the script with a concluding paragraph that reminds of the 3 pillars of value. The script must be at least 800 words. Variables: [PRODUCT_NAME], [QUICK_DESCRIPTION], [TARGET], [COMPETITOR], [CLIENT_REFERENCE], [INDUSTRY].

Why this prompt works
<p>This prompt generates a sales objection handling script specifically designed for a B2B tech startup. It incorporates industry specifics: long sales cycles, technical and financial decision-makers, and the need to prove ROI quickly.</p><p>To use it, replace the variables in brackets with your actual product and market information. For example, [PRODUCT_NAME] becomes your solution's name, [COMPETITOR] the main competitor, [CLIENT_REFERENCE] a satisfied client. The prompt will then generate a detailed script with 4 key objections, each handled with a 4-step structure (empathy, reframing, counter-argument, transition).</p><p>Adapt the number of objections if needed, but keep at least the 4 proposed. Use this script for training your sales teams or as a basis for follow-up emails. The result is directly actionable.</p>
